How to Get Rid of a Creaky Bed Frame

A creaky bed frame can wake you up with its noise as you move at night or bother your downstairs neighbors as you climb in and out of bed. Creaky frames can be caused by loose screws and joints or by friction caused by the slats rubbing against the frame. The easiest way to get rid of the creaking is to inspect, tighten, and lubricate all the joints and screws in the frame. You may have to do this once a year or so, as the screws become loose again from use.

Things You'll Need

  • Screwdriver
  • Lubricating spray or oil

Instructions

    • 1

      Remove the mattress and box spring so you can access all parts of the bed frame. Pull the frame away from the wall. Remove the slats from the bed frame and set them aside.

    • 2

      Tighten all the screws of the bed frame, including the ones that hold any leg casters in place, and the screws that hold the head and foot boards to the frame. Check all the joints for screws that could be coming loose and tighten them down.

    • 3

      Spray all the joints and screws with a lubricating spray or oil. If tightening the screws does not work by itself, lubricating the joints will ease the friction that causes the creaking.

    • 4

      Replace the slats and the mattress. If the frame still squeaks, spray the spots where the slats rest on the frame with the lubricating oil.
